Jennifer D. Lewis is a scholar working on Plant Science, Molecular Biology and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jennifer D. Lewis has authored 38 papers receiving a total of 1.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 29 papers in Plant Science, 10 papers in Molecular Biology and 4 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Jennifer D. Lewis’s work include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(25 papers), Plant Pathogenic Bacteria Studies (25 papers) and Plant Parasitism and Resistance (11 papers). Jennifer D. Lewis is often cited by papers focused on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(25 papers), Plant Pathogenic Bacteria Studies (25 papers) and Plant Parasitism and Resistance (11 papers). Jennifer D. Lewis coll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Australia. Jennifer D. Lewis's co-authors include Darrell Desveaux, David S. Guttman, Sondra G. Lazarowitz, Jana A. Hassan, Karl J. Schreiber, Claire Bendix, Amy Huei‐Yi Lee, Robert K. Bright, Pauline W. Wang and Wenbo Ma and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and The Plant Cell.
